packaged installs put the binary in /usr/bin and the modules under
/usr/share/sif/modules, so the loader found zero built-in modules with no
error. add the freedesktop data dirs ($XDG_DATA_DIRS, default
/usr/local/share and /usr/share) as fallback search paths after the existing
executable-relative and working-dir locations, first-existing wins. the new
IsDir check also makes resolution stricter: a plain file named modules no
longer counts as the directory.
the yaml module engine (the user-facing extensibility surface) had 0%
test coverage. add table-driven tests for the matcher types
(status/word/regex + and/or + negative), checkWords/checkRegex (incl
invalid-pattern fail-closed under AND, skip under OR), runExtractors
(regex capture groups, group-index bounds, part selection),
substituteVariables and generateHTTPRequests (path x payload expansion),
and ParseYAMLModule on valid + malformed yaml. drive ExecuteHTTPModule
end-to-end against an httptest server through the shared httpx client so
matcher hits and extractor captures are exercised for real. coverage
0% -> 93.7%.
also: ExecuteDNSModule/ExecuteTCPModule were stubs returning an empty
result with nil error, so a type:dns/type:tcp module silently reported
"0 findings" - indistinguishable from a real clean scan. make them
return ErrUnsupportedModuleType (sentinel, wrapped with the module id) so
the existing caller logs a clear failure instead. a test pins the new
behavior.
